Output 8a66124ded168d428bdf036fa1cbdc4b710d64fd553e2052d42d69992f01bcd8:1

value
21623631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11f95663e3594351ebe5b63eb4440af371f1ae25 OP_EQUAL
address
33L475KyXzoLwggFUPkqMc9oZPLmJH7UWG
transaction
8a66124ded168d428bdf036fa1cbdc4b710d64fd553e2052d42d69992f01bcd8